Montreal native Amber Goldfarb is a graduate of the Dawson College professional theatre program. After graduating, the trilingual actress (English, French and Spanish) was spotted by Quebecois director Alain Desrochers to play a lead in his period film, Wushu Warrior as an ass-kicking and feisty British aristocrat.

Amber worked with Desrochers again on the award-winning crime drama, Musée Eden, set in Montreal in the 1910’s.

Other credits include recurring roles in the web series’, GuidestonesThe Process, a guest-starring role as Olivia the Fae Fury on the TV series Lost Girl and a recurring role in the second season of Being Human.
